Skip to content

Commit e41c64b

Browse files
feat: Integrate aws batch policy into docs (#941)
* First pass at integrating aws batch policy into docs * replace absolute links with relative * Port AWS Batch policy breakdown to enterprise docs too * replace github flavor of markdown admonition with docusaurus' * Fix internal docs links * Rename sections * Replace some mentions of Forge * Restructure AWS Batch page docs, remove nf-tower-aws mentions (#943) * Restructure the AWS Batch page in cloud, remove mentions of external repo, start fixing manual batch page * S3/EFS/FSx work dir must be in the same region as compute * Expand instructions on how to setup EFS/FSx SG * lowercase S3 bucket in section title * Fix internal links * Outbound EFS/FSx rules must allow 0./0 * Remove references to nf-tower-aws from cloud repo * Document role to assume instead of attaching policy directly to user * Apply suggestions from code review Co-authored-by: Justine Geffen <[email protected]> Signed-off-by: Alberto Chiusole <[email protected]> * Update manual-aws-batch-setup.mdx Signed-off-by: Justine Geffen <[email protected]> --------- Signed-off-by: Alberto Chiusole <[email protected]> Signed-off-by: Justine Geffen <[email protected]> Co-authored-by: Justine Geffen <[email protected]> * Port AWS Batch policy update from Platform Cloud to Enterprise Next * Backport Batch IAM policy refactoring into v24+ * Fix links in v24.x pointing to data studios before rename to studios * Create aws-batch-test.md Signed-off-by: Justine Geffen <[email protected]> * Delete platform-cloud/docs/compute-envs/aws-batch-test.md Signed-off-by: Justine Geffen <[email protected]> * Fix some more Data Studios links in old 24.x docs before renaming * Fix various broken anchor references after updating aws batch docs * Fix two more anchors who were hallucinated * Fix some more anchors * Hopefully last anchor fix * Revert changes to EKS CE instructions [skip ci] * Add warning about FSx being incompatible with Studios (#979) * Add warning about FSx workdir being incompatible with Studios like EFS * Fix studios link in v24.x --------- Signed-off-by: Alberto Chiusole <[email protected]> Signed-off-by: Justine Geffen <[email protected]> Co-authored-by: Justine Geffen <[email protected]>
1 parent 07085dc commit e41c64b

File tree

67 files changed

+5470
-1419
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

67 files changed

+5470
-1419
lines changed

platform-api-docs/docs/create-compute-env.api.mdx

Lines changed: 5 additions & 8 deletions
Large diffs are not rendered by default.

platform-api-docs/docs/create-managed-identity.api.mdx

Lines changed: 5 additions & 8 deletions
Large diffs are not rendered by default.

platform-api-docs/docs/describe-action.api.mdx

Lines changed: 5 additions & 8 deletions
Large diffs are not rendered by default.

platform-api-docs/docs/describe-compute-env.api.mdx

Lines changed: 5 additions & 8 deletions
Large diffs are not rendered by default.

platform-api-docs/docs/describe-launch.api.mdx

Lines changed: 5 additions & 8 deletions
Large diffs are not rendered by default.

platform-api-docs/docs/describe-managed-identity.api.mdx

Lines changed: 5 additions & 8 deletions
Large diffs are not rendered by default.

platform-api-docs/docs/describe-pipeline-launch.api.mdx

Lines changed: 5 additions & 8 deletions
Large diffs are not rendered by default.

platform-api-docs/docs/describe-workflow-launch.api.mdx

Lines changed: 5 additions & 8 deletions
Large diffs are not rendered by default.

platform-api-docs/docs/list-launch-dataset-versions.api.mdx

Lines changed: 5 additions & 8 deletions
Large diffs are not rendered by default.

platform-api-docs/scripts/overlays_archive/ce-param-descriptions-overlay-final.yaml

Lines changed: 238 additions & 238 deletions
Large diffs are not rendered by default.

0 commit comments

Comments
 (0)